对象存储服务搭建,基于对象存储服务搭建跨节点复制策略的详细解析与实践
- 综合资讯
- 2025-03-26 18:32:37
- 4

对象存储服务搭建及跨节点复制策略解析与实践,本文详细介绍了如何构建对象存储服务,并深入探讨了实现跨节点数据复制的策略,包括技术原理、配置步骤和实践案例,旨在为读者提供一...
对象存储服务搭建及跨节点复制策略解析与实践,本文详细介绍了如何构建对象存储服务,并深入探讨了实现跨节点数据复制的策略,包括技术原理、配置步骤和实践案例,旨在为读者提供一套完整的对象存储服务搭建与优化方案。
随着互联网的快速发展,数据量呈爆炸式增长,对象存储服务作为大数据存储的核心技术之一,已经成为企业数据存储的首选,对象存储服务具有高可靠性、高性能、高可扩展性等特点,但如何实现跨节点的对象存储复制,保障数据的安全与一致性,成为当前亟待解决的问题,本文将详细解析基于对象存储服务搭建跨节点复制策略的方法,并通过实际案例进行实践。
对象存储服务概述
图片来源于网络,如有侵权联系删除
对象存储服务是一种基于HTTP协议的存储服务,通过将数据存储为对象,实现数据的分布式存储和访问,对象存储服务主要由以下几部分组成:
-
存储节点:负责存储数据,每个节点存储一部分数据。
-
存储集群:由多个存储节点组成,负责数据的存储和访问。
-
存储管理器:负责存储集群的管理,包括数据分配、负载均衡、故障恢复等。
-
存储客户端:负责与存储服务交互,实现数据的上传、下载、删除等操作。
跨节点对象存储复制策略
同步复制
同步复制是指将数据同时写入源节点和目标节点,只有当两个节点都成功写入数据后,才认为复制操作完成,同步复制能够保证数据的一致性,但会降低数据写入性能。
实现步骤:
(1)在源节点和目标节点上分别创建存储集群。
(2)配置存储管理器,使其能够识别源节点和目标节点。
(3)在存储客户端上配置跨节点复制策略,实现数据的同步写入。
异步复制
异步复制是指将数据写入源节点后,再异步地写入目标节点,异步复制能够提高数据写入性能,但可能会存在数据不一致的风险。
实现步骤:
(1)在源节点和目标节点上分别创建存储集群。
(2)配置存储管理器,使其能够识别源节点和目标节点。
(3)在存储客户端上配置跨节点复制策略,实现数据的异步写入。
增量复制
增量复制是指只复制自上次复制以来发生变化的数据,从而提高复制效率。
实现步骤:
(1)在源节点和目标节点上分别创建存储集群。
图片来源于网络,如有侵权联系删除
(2)配置存储管理器,使其能够识别源节点和目标节点。
(3)在存储客户端上配置跨节点复制策略,实现数据的增量复制。
实践案例
以下以某企业对象存储服务为例,说明跨节点复制策略的实践过程。
环境准备
(1)源节点:2台服务器,分别运行存储管理器和存储节点。
(2)目标节点:2台服务器,分别运行存储管理器和存储节点。
(3)存储管理器:1台服务器,负责存储集群的管理。
配置存储集群
(1)在源节点和目标节点上分别创建存储集群。
(2)配置存储管理器,使其能够识别源节点和目标节点。
配置跨节点复制策略
(1)在存储客户端上配置跨节点复制策略,实现数据的同步复制。
(2)在存储客户端上配置跨节点复制策略,实现数据的异步复制。
(3)在存储客户端上配置跨节点复制策略,实现数据的增量复制。
测试与优化
(1)测试数据写入性能,观察复制策略对性能的影响。
(2)测试数据一致性,确保复制策略能够保证数据的一致性。
(3)根据测试结果,对复制策略进行优化,提高数据写入性能和一致性。
本文详细解析了基于对象存储服务搭建跨节点复制策略的方法,并通过实际案例进行了实践,通过同步复制、异步复制和增量复制等策略,可以实现跨节点的数据复制,保障数据的安全与一致性,在实际应用中,可根据具体需求选择合适的复制策略,优化数据存储和访问性能。
本文链接:https://www.zhitaoyun.cn/1908366.html
发表评论